Four Professors Join North Park Seminary Staff


CHICAGO, IL (March 29, 2006) - North Park Theological Seminary has announced the hiring of four professors.

The new professors include Stephen Chester, associate professor of New Testament; Max J. Lee, assistant professor of New Testament; Michelle Clifton-Soderstrom, assistant professor in Theology and Ethics; and Michael A. Van Horn, associate professor of Theology and Worship.

Chester is currently a lecturer in New Testament and Greek at International Christian College (ICC) in Glasgow, Scotland, as well as an honorary lecturer in the Department of Divinity and Religious Studies of the University of Aberdeen.

He earned his doctoral degree at the University of Glasgow. Ordained in the Church of Scotland, he has been active in urban ministry in Glasgow since 1988. He led a team at ICC to develop a Master of Theology program in Urban Ministry.

Chester was on staff at the Ruchazie Parish Church in 1988-89 working with youth and the community. He has been an active member of the church since then. He also has served as assistant minister at Burnside Parish Church. He is married with two children.

Lee currently is a visiting assistant professor of New Testament at Wheaton College. He previously has taught at Westmont College and Fuller Theological Seminary.

He earned his doctoral degree at Fuller. He has been active in diverse ministries since 1989. Currently he is preaching regularly at the Chinese Christian Mandarin Church of Willowbrook and the Evangelical Free Church of Naperville outside Chicago.

Lee was a short-term missionary in Tokyo, Japan, on staff at campus ministries at the University of California-Berkeley, San Francisco State University, UCLA, USC, U.C. Irvine, Caltech and U.C. Riverside. He also served as a youth pastor and leader of Bible studies and discipleship groups at Berkland Baptist Church in Los Angeles. Lee is married with two children.

Clifton-Soderstrom is the new assistant professor of theology and ethics. She has been teaching at the seminary, though not on a tenure track.

She earned her doctoral degree at Loyola University in Chicago, where she also has been a guest lecturer. She also has given talks in the areas of politics, medicine and justice.

Clifton-Soderstrom has extensive experience in the health care field, including working with seniors and persons with disabilities. She also has done short-term work at a women's clinic in Ghana.

She has been an active member of North Park Covenant Church and currently serves as a deacon. Clifton-Soderstrom also has been involved in youth, children and family ministries at numerous Evangelical Covenant Churches and camps. She is married with two children.

Van Horn currently is senior pastor at Trinity Church (Evangelical Covenant) in Livonia, Michigan, where he has served since 1995. He also has taught full-time at Cornerstone University and Grand Rapids Theological Seminary. He has taught part-time at William Tyndale College and done adjunct work at Ashland Theological Seminary.

He serves on the Church Music and Worship Commission for the Evangelical Covenant Church.

Ordained in the Baptist church, Van Horn has been active in ministry since 1988. He was pastor of a United Methodist congregation in Twin Lake, Michigan from 1988-1990.
